How Much Does Mercury Cost? Factors & Estimates
Determining the price of mercury is quite complex, as it's not a material readily traded like silver . The final figure is impacted by several key factors. Initially, extraction of mercury from ore deposits or previous artisanal sources drives up the initial expense . These sources are frequently remote and require intricate equipment and experienced labor. Furthermore, stringent environmental policies governing its production and transport add to the responsibility of costs . Purification processes, ensuring the refinement of the mercury, also incur substantial expenditures . Historically, a pound of mercury might have ranged from $300 to $800, but current estimates, considering the heightened constraints and limited availability, place the figure closer to $500 - $1500 per kilogram. Ultimately, the specific cost can change based on source and amount purchased.

Mercury Liquid: Cost, Availability, and Regulations
Concerning price of mercury substance is significantly high, usually exceeding numerous hundred units per liter , based on grade and source. The access has lessened in latter years due to tighter ecological policies and security concerns . Globally , mercury is governed by extensive regulations – such as the Basel Convention – restricting its manufacture , acquisition, and dispatch . Because of these considerations, securing mercury can be difficult and requires compliance with specific protocols .
